RESEARCH IN PHOTOREORIENTATION OF PHOTOCHROMIC LIQUID-CRYSTAL POLYMERS

Abstract: Photochromic liquid-crystal polymers are these liquid crystal polymers doped with or covalently bonded with photochromic molecules. The irradiation of linearly polarized light or nonpolarized light caused two-dimensional or three-dimensional photoreorientation of liquid-crystal polymers,owing to structure transformation of photochromic molecules.This paper reviews the recent development in photoreorientation of photochromic liquid-crystal polymers.

Key words: photochromic molecule, azobenzene polymer, liquid-crystal polymer, photoreorientation
